- 1). CREATE A SHOPPING LIST AT THE BEGINNING OF EVERY WEEK. Take time every week to create a shopping list for the grocery store, drug store and department stores like Target and Wal-Mart.
- 2). SEARCH THE STORE WEBSITE FOR COUPONS OR SALES. You can begin by searching your favorite store's website for printable coupons or sales for groceries, cleaning supplies and other items on your list. When you find a printable coupon or sale, make a notation next to the item on your shopping list.
- 3). SEARCH COUPON WEBSITES FOR GROCERY COUPONS, COUPONS FOR HOUSEHOLD SUPPLIES AND OTHER ITEMS ON YOUR SHOPPING LISTS. Coupon websites like CouponMountain.com and Coupons.com allow you to search by category or by product name. Again, when you find a printable coupon on one of the coupon websites, make a notation next to the corresponding item on your shopping list so you don't go searching for a coupon you already have!
- 4). CHECK THE MANUFACTURER'S WEBSITE. After searching the store website and coupon websites, you should have printable coupons for most of the items on your list. For any remaining items, you can search the manufacturer's websites for printable coupons.
- 5). PLACE THE PRINTED COUPONS IN YOUR COUPON ORGANIZER. Coupon organizers will are a folder with multiple pockets. You can assign each store its own pocket for easier shopping. Also file your shopping lists in the coupon organizer.
- 6). PLACE THE COUPON ORGANIZER IN YOUR CAR OR ON YOUR HALL TABLE WITH YOUR PURSE AND KEYS. To save money with grocery coupons and other coupons found online via coupon websites, you need to remember to actually bring them along on your next shopping trip! So keep them in your car so you'll have the coupons every time the urge to shop arises. You can also put the coupon organizer in your purse or on a hall table or other location near your keys, wallet and other items that you'll take along next time you leave the house.
